PM Kisan 21st Installment: Will Rs 2,000 Be Credited on Diwali? Here’s What Farmers Need to Know

international media news
October 21, 2025 74 Views0

On the occasion of Diwali on Monday (October 20), farmers eagerly look forward to receiving Rs 2000 under PM Kisan 21st Installment. Although the eligible farmers are enthusiastic about the arrival of the financial aid today itself, some hopes may be shattered. Banks will remain closed in some cities on the festival of lights. There is, however, a possibility that the money will be credited to their accounts.

Will The PM Kisan 21st Installment Be Credited On Diwali?

Before Diwali, millions of farmers across the country were hoping that the next installment of Rs 2,000 would be released before Diwali. However, it now appears that the process will be delayed and released at any time. Banks will be shut in Agartala, Ahmedabad, Aizawl, Bengaluru, Bhopal, Chandigarh, Chennai, Dehradun, Guwahati, Hyderabad, Itanagar, Jaipur, Kanpur, Kochi, Kohima, Kolkata, Lucknow, New Delhi, Panaji, Raipur, Ranchi, Shillong, Shimla, Thiruvananthapuram, and Vijaywada for Diwali (Deepavali).

No Update On Official Portal

The farmers were keenly awaiting the money on Dhanteras, but the installment did not arrive. So far, farmers across Jammu-Kashmir, Uttarakhand, Himachal Pradesh, and Punjab have received Rs 2000 under the Pradhan Mantri Kisan Samman Nidhi Yojana due to recent natural losses. The scheme’s official portal still shows the old information with no recent update.

If reports are to be believed, the central government may credit the 21st installment in the first week of November. The payment is likely to be credited on time if you have already completed e-KYC verification, land verification, and your bank account is DBT-enabled.

Steps To Check PM KISAN 21st Installment Status

Here’s how you can check the ‘PM Kisan 21st Installment’ status:

  • Visit: pmkisan.gov.in
  • Go to ‘Farmers Corner’
  • Click on ‘Beneficiary Status’
  • Enter details such as Aadhaar or registration number
  • You can now check your village list under ‘Beneficiary List’

About The PM Kisan Samman Nidhi Yojana

The scheme guarantees farmers a minimum annual income of approximately Rs 6,000. This income is disbursed to farmers in three equal installments. E-KYC is MANDATORY for all registered Farmers. For OTP based eKYC, farmers can visit the official PM Kisan portal, while for biometric-based eKYC, they must visit the nearest CSC centers. Farmers can check their eligibility status on the Know Your Status (KYS) of PM KISAN website/ mobile app or Kisan eMitra chatbot for further details.

Steps To Complete e-KYC

Farmers can visit the official portal of PM Kisan (pmkisan.gov.in) and complete their e-KYC online using their Aadhaar number and OTP. Alternatively, they can go to nearby CSC centers or banks for verification of biometrics.
